133 changes: 133 additions & 0 deletions shell/utils/__tests__/release-notes.test.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,133 @@
import { addReleaseNotesNotification } from '@shell/utils/release-notes';
import * as versionModule from '@shell/config/version';
import { NotificationLevel } from '@shell/types/notifications';

jest.mock('@shell/config/version', () => ({ getVersionData: jest.fn() }));
jest.mock('@shell/store/prefs', () => ({ READ_WHATS_NEW: 'read-whatsnew' }));

const VERSION = '2.11.0';
const NOTES_URL = 'https://release-notes.example.com';
const mockT = (key: string, vars?: Record<string, any>) => (vars ? `${ key }:${ JSON.stringify(vars) }` : key);

describe('addReleaseNotesNotification', () => {
let dispatch: jest.Mock;
let getters: Record<string, any>;

beforeEach(() => {
(versionModule.getVersionData as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 Version: VERSION });
dispatch = jest.fn().mockResolvedValue(undefined);
getters = {
'notifications/all': [],
'prefs/get': (_key: string) => '',
'i18n/t': mockT,
releaseNotesUrl: NOTES_URL,
};
});

it('dispatches notifications/add when not found and version not previously read', async() => {
await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.objectContaining({
id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}`,
level: NotificationLevel.Info,
}));
});

it('does not dispatch notifications/add when current version notification already exists', async() => {
getters['notifications/all'] = [{ id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}` }];

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.anything());
});

it('does not dispatch notifications/add when this version was already read via preference', async() => {
getters['prefs/get'] = (_key: string) => VERSION;

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.anything());
});

it('dispatches notifications/remove for an older release-notes notification', async() => {
const oldId = 'release-notes-2.10.0';

getters['notifications/all'] = [{ id: oldId }];

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/remove', oldId);
});

it('dispatches notifications/add after removing an older release-notes notification', async() => {
getters['notifications/all'] = [{ id: 'release-notes-2.10.0' }];

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.objectContaining({ id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}` }));
});

it('removes old notification but skips notifications/add when version was already read', async() => {
const oldId = 'release-notes-2.10.0';

getters['notifications/all'] = [{ id: oldId }];
getters['prefs/get'] = (_key: string) => VERSION;

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/remove', oldId);
exp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.anything());
});

it('ignores notifications without the release-notes prefix', async() => {
getters['notifications/all'] = [{ id: 'some-other-notification' }];

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/remove', 'some-other-notification');
exp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.objectContaining({ id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}` }));
});

it('dispatches notifications/add with correct notification structure', async() => {
await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

const notification = dispatch.mock.calls.find((c) => c[0] === 'notifications/add')?.[1];

expect(notification.level).toStrictEqual(NotificationLevel.Info);
expect(notification.preference).toStrictEqual({ key: 'read-whatsnew', value: VERSION });
expect(notification.primaryAction).toStrictEqual({
label: 'landing.whatsNew.link',
target: NOTES_URL,
});
});

it('strips the pre-release suffix from the version string', async() => {
(versionModule.getVersionData as jest.Mock).mockReturnValue({ Version: `${ VERSION }-rc1` });

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.objectContaining({ id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}` }));
});

it('removes old notification and does not add when both old and current exist', async() => {
const oldId = 'release-notes-2.10.0';

getters['notifications/all'] = [
{ id: oldId },
{ id: `release-notes-${ VERSION }` },
];

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/remove', oldId);
exp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alledWith('notifications/add', expect.anything());
});

it('makes no dispatch calls when notifications list is empty and version already read', async() => {
getters['prefs/get'] = (_key: string) => VERSION;

await addReleaseNotesNotification(dispatch, getters);

expect(dispatch).not.toHaveBeenCalled();
});
});
